    And also, we know that there are still some problems that they didn't amend:

    1. After the first time you had Clear CMOS , the informations about CPU & DDR II Type would be wrong , so just Load optimized defailts to fix it.

    2. After OC, when Load optimized defaults, your computer will stop working(usually at "45" or "C3"), Please press "Insert" or Clear CMOS to fix it.
